On Thursday, April 23rd, Burgerology Farmingdale on Long Island hosted its first-ever “Paint Night” for an intimate turnout. #Powerjournalist Markos Papadatos has the recap.

Jean from Limitless Creative Creations served as the instructor. This journalist is still buzzing from the very first Paint Night at Burgerology Farmingdale—what an absolute hit from an artistic and creative standpoint.

From the moment we walked in, the vibe was spot on: upbeat music, a lively crowd, and that perfect mix of excitement. The staff kept everything running smoothly, making sure we had all our supplies and plenty of encouragement along the way.

The instructor struck that rare balance between actually teaching and keeping things engaging —no pressure, just good energy and lots of laughs. Whether you came in confident or couldn’t draw a stick figure, everyone left with something they were proud of.

Also, let’s talk about the food and drinks—because this is Burgerology, after all. The burgers were just as good as ever, and having a cocktail in hand while painting somehow made everything feel like a masterpiece in progress.

Honestly, it didn’t feel like just an event—it felt like the start of something people are going to keep coming back for. Perfect for a night out with friends, a date, or family member, or just trying something different. If this was the first Paint Night, I can’t wait to see what they do next. This is an event that is certainly worth revisiting in the future. Well done. Bravo.
